The Italian Adventist Scout Association (AISA) is part of the Youth Ministry Department of the Italian Union of Seventh-day Adventist Churches. AISA is the Italian equivalent of the Pathfinders and Adventures youth organizations in North America. On Sunday, November 10, 2024, regional and local leaders of the Italian Adventist Scout Association decided to join with Roman Catholic scouts in the city of Mazara del Vallo, on the Island of Sicily, Italy, to celebrate 100 years of scouting during a ceremony that started with a Eucharistic mass celebration in a Roman Catholic Church.

Local news outlet Prima Página TV, in Mazara del Vallo, reported that three Catholic organizations and a Seventh-day Adventist scouting group met at a Catholic church with the local Catholic bishop:

• "About 500 scouts yesterday morning participated in the event "100 years of Scouting in Mazara del Vallo," organized by AGESCI (Italian Catholic Guides and Scouts Association), AISA (Italian Adventist Scout Association), FSE (Italian Association of European Catholic Guides and Scouts), and MASCI (Italian Catholic Scout Adult Movement). The aim of the organizers, as underlined in the various speeches, was to "create a bridge between the past and the future to keep the scout spirit alive in society." [1]

• "Our editorial team followed the various moments of the entire celebratory day. The program saw the gathering of the various departments of the associations in Piazza della Repubblica with the flag-raising ceremony, which saw the participation of the bishop of the diocese, Monsignor Giurdanella, who underlined the importance of the service. At the Basilica Cathedral "S.S. Salvatore" (Most Holy Savior), at 9 am, the Eucharistic celebration was held presided over by the same monsignor." [1]

The local Seventh-day Adventist Church in Mazara del Vallo, Italy, stated on their Facebook page that they had joined the other Catholic scouting groups in the effort to "build bridges, not walls." With the caption, "sharing moments of joy and brotherhood," the Adventist Church even shared photos of its members with the Roman Catholic Bishop. [2]

Seventh-day Adventist Pastor Alessandro Butera, the regional leader for the Italian Adventist Scout Association in Sicily, along with Manuela Erbini, the AISA leader for the Adventist community in Mazara del Vallo, joined with Roman Catholic Bishop Angelo Giurdanella inside the Catholic Basilica "S.S. Salvatore" (Most Holy Savior) in Mazara del Vallo for worship and to commemorate 100 years of scouting.
